Certified clinical perfusionists (CCPs) can safely remove intra-aortic balloon pump (IABP) catheters, matching physician outcomes while improving clinical efficiency and resource allocation. This initiative enhances patient care in high-acuity settings.

Area of Science:

  • Cardiovascular Medicine
  • Medical Devices
  • Healthcare Management

Background:

  • Intra-aortic balloon pump (IABP) therapy is crucial but resource-intensive in high-acuity care areas.
  • Limited bed space and high demand necessitate efficient management of IABP therapy.
  • Initiatives to optimize IABP catheter removal are essential for improving healthcare efficiency.

Purpose of the Study:

  • To compare the safety and efficacy of IABP catheter removal by certified clinical perfusionists (CCPs) versus physicians.
  • To evaluate primary outcomes including site hematoma and limb-related complications.
  • To assess the impact on clinical efficiency and resource allocation through staff surveys.

Main Methods:

  • A comparative study involving 350 patients undergoing IABP removal.
  • Outcomes data collected from the IABP quality assurance database.
  • Surveys administered to bedside nurses, managers, CCPs, and physicians to gather qualitative feedback.

Main Results:

  • No significant difference in limb complications or mortality between CCP and physician removal groups.
  • Physician-led removal was associated with a higher rate of grade 3 hematomas (p=0.03).
  • Survey data indicated improved efficiency in bed space allocation and reduced physician workload.

Conclusions:

  • Perfusionist-led IABP catheter removal is a safe alternative to physician removal.
  • This approach can enhance program efficiency and optimize resource utilization.
  • Implementing CCP-led IABP removal programs can benefit high-acuity clinical settings.
